1. Sample Types: Tearing testers are designed to test different types of materials, including paper, plastic, textiles, and films. You should consider the sample types you will be testing and choose a tearing tester that can accommodate those materials.

  2. Tearing Strength Range: Consider the range of tearing strengths that you will be measuring. Some tearing testers are designed for low-force measurements, while others are designed for high-force measurements. Ensure that your chosen tester has the appropriate force range for your needs.

  3. Accuracy and Precision: The accuracy and precision of the tearing tester are crucial factors to consider. The accuracy of the tester will determine the validity of the results, while the precision will determine the consistency and reproducibility of the measurements.

  4. Sample Size: Consider the size of the samples that you will be testing. Some tearing testers are designed for small samples, while others can accommodate larger samples. Ensure that your chosen tester can handle the size of the samples you will be testing.

  5. Test Speed: The test speed of the tearing tester can affect the results. Some materials can exhibit different tearing behaviors at different speeds. Ensure that your chosen tester has adjustable test speeds to accommodate the materials you will be testing.

  6. Ease of Use: The tearing tester should be easy to use, with intuitive controls and clear instructions. It should also be easy to set up and maintain.

  7. Cost: The cost of the tearing tester is an important consideration. Ensure that the price fits within your budget, while still meeting your testing needs.
